Temperature level Considerations
When it comes to commercial outside paint, temperature plays a vital role in the result of your task. If you're repainting in extreme warmth, the paint can dry out too promptly, leading to problems like inadequate adhesion and uneven coatings. browse around this website want to aim for temperatures between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int might not treat properly, while over 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and fracturing.
Timing your project with the ideal temperatures is crucial. Beginning your work early in the morning or later in the mid-day when it's cooler, particularly during hot months.
Also, think about the surface temperature; it can be substantially more than the air temperature level, particularly on sunny days. Use a surface area thermostat to check this before you begin.
If temperature levels are unforeseeable, watch on the weather report. Sudden temperature level declines or heat waves can derail your strategies. You do not intend to start painting only to have the problems change mid-project.
Moisture Degrees
Moisture levels considerably impact the success of your business external paint project. When the humidity is too expensive, it can hinder paint drying and treating, leading to a series of concerns like inadequate attachment and finish top quality.
If you're intending a task during damp conditions, you could locate that the paint takes longer to dry, which can prolong your task timeline and rise prices.
Conversely, reduced moisture can likewise present obstacles. Paint might dry out as well swiftly, stopping proper application and leading to an unequal finish.
You'll intend to keep track of the moisture degrees closely to guarantee you're functioning within the optimal variety, generally between 40% and 70%.
To get the most effective outcomes, think about utilizing a hygrometer to determine moisture before starting your task.
If you locate the degrees are outside the optimum range, you might require to change your schedule or choose paints developed for variable problems.
Constantly speak with the maker's guidelines for certain referrals on moisture tolerance.
Precipitation Influence
Rain or snow can significantly interrupt your commercial outside painting strategies. When precipitation takes place, it can get rid of freshly applied paint or create an irregular surface. Preferably, you intend to select days with dry climate to ensure the paint adheres correctly and remedies efficiently. If you're caught in a rain shower, it's best to halt the task and wait for problems to boost.
Moreover, snow can be a lot more harmful. Not only does it create a damp surface, however it can likewise decrease temperatures, making it difficult for paint to dry. This can bring about problems like peeling off or blistering down the line.
It's important to examine the weather forecast prior to beginning your task. If rainfall or snow is predicted, take into consideration rescheduling.
Always remember to permit ample drying time between layers, particularly if the weather remains uncertain.
